Abstract

The invention discloses a kind of for weaving the dusting device of high-performance safety belt, and top cover surface activity is equipped with first gear and gear ring, and gear ring is fixed on riffled tube end face;Gland surfaces are fixed with rotation axis and powder box;Sliding round tube side is slidably fitted with sliding block and is movably installed with spiral shell disk;Male-pipe end face is movably installed with second gear, and second gear is engaged with first gear;Second gear underrun connecting tube is connect with spiral shell disk.After gland pushes, rotation axis drives riffled tube by first gear, and duster fixing pipe shifts up, and second gear drives spiral shell disk after contacting with first gear, and powder falls into connecting tube through support pipe;Sliding block leaves flour opening, and powder falls under air pump effect, while male-pipe end face is fixed with hollow out disk, prevents the powder spilt outward from continuing to stay in discharge tube, by falling on spiral shell disk and having flour opening to fall via spiral shell disk rotation bring centripetence.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.It is based on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ts all other Embodiment shall fall within the protection scope of the present invention.
It is a kind of for weaving the dusting device of high-performance safety belt, including discharge tube 1, gland 2, duster fixing pipe 3, spiral shell Disk 4, sliding block 5, as shown in Figure 1, 2, wherein the discharge tube 1 is cylindrical tube, 1 side inner surface activity of discharge tube installation There is riffled tube 101, side inner surface, which runs through, is fixed with top cover 102, specifically, 1 side of discharge tube is radially provided with strip groove, As shown in Figure 3;
102 surface activity of top cover is equipped with first gear 103 and gear ring 104, the gear ring 104 and first gear 103 engagements, gear ring 104 are fixed on 101 end face of riffled tube;
Specifically, 102 surface of top cover is provided with the first circular through hole and the second circular through hole, the first gear 103 It is arranged along the second circular through hole;
It should be noted that second gear 304 passes through the first circular through hole;
Specifically, 103 surface of first gear is provided with rotated through-hole, the rotated through-hole side wall is along the circumferential direction uniformly distributed There are five helical grooves;
Preferably, two the second circular through holes are oppositely arranged;
2 surface of gland is fixed with rotation axis 201, specifically, 201 side of the rotation axis is along the circumferential direction evenly equipped with Five helical raiseds, rotation axis 201 are engaged with rotated through-hole, as shown in Figure 4,5;
2 surface of gland is further fixed on powder box 202;
It should be noted that 202 surface of powder box is provided with round meal outlet, the meal outlet surface is installed by spring There is powder lid, pressing up powder lid, then powder lid and meal outlet are detached from, and reserve gap;
The duster fixing pipe 3 includes the male-pipe 302 for sliding round tube 301 and being fixed on sliding 301 end face of round tube, Wherein, 301 side of sliding round tube is along the circumferential direction evenly equipped with square through hole, is slidably fitted with sliding block in the square through hole 5, specifically, sliding, 301 side of round tube is radially secure positive stop strip, and the positive stop strip is slidably matched with strip groove, specifically, The sliding round tube 301 is connected to male-pipe 302, as shown in Figure 6;
It should be noted that being slided by positive stop strip and strip groove, so that duster fixing pipe 3 is only capable of along 1 diameter of discharge tube To displacement;
Specifically, 5 surface of sliding block is fixed with helical raised, end face is fixed with triangular hill;
Sliding 301 side inner surface of round tube is movably installed with spiral shell disk 4, specifically, 4 surface of spiral shell disk is provided with helicla flute, The spiral shell disk 4 is engaged with sliding block 5, specifically, 4 surface of spiral shell disk is provided with flour opening;
It should be noted that triangular hill is for blocking flour opening;
The male-pipe 302 is engaged with riffled tube 101, and 302 end face of male-pipe is fixed with hollow out disk 303, institute It states 303 surface activity of hollow out disk and second gear 304 is installed, the second gear 304 is engaged with first gear 103, specifically , 303 surface of hollow out disk is along the circumferential direction evenly equipped with fan-shaped hollow out, and surface the center point is provided with third circular through hole, institute Second gear 304 is stated to be arranged along third circular through hole;
Specifically, 304 surface of second gear is fixed with support pipe, 304 surface of second gear is provided with the 4th circular through hole, 4th circular through hole is connected to support pipe;
It contacts and starts to turn with first gear 103 afterwards it should be noted that second gear 304 is moved radially along discharge tube 1 It is dynamic, while driving spiral shell disk 4 to rotate by connecting tube;
304 underrun connecting tube of second gear is connect with spiral shell disk 4, specifically, connecting tube is connected to flour opening;
It should be noted that the support pipe surface is along the circumferential direction evenly equipped with strip bulge, the strip bulge to Upper extruding powder lid separates it with meal outlet, and powder is fallen into support pipe via the gap between strip bulge;
It should be noted that 304 vermicelli making machine of second gear is connect with connecting tube, the vermicelli making machine is passed through powder by air pump It is transmitted from connecting tube to flour opening.
One specific embodiment of the present embodiment includes the following steps:
After gland 2 is pushed by external force, rotation axis 201 is contacted with first gear 103, and first gear 103 rotates simultaneously Riffled tube 101 is driven to rotate by gear ring 104, male-pipe 302 is engaged with riffled tube 101, and duster fixing pipe 3 is upward Displacement;
Second gear 304 is moved up and is started turning after contacting with first gear 103, and then spiral shell disk 4 is driven to rotate, the Two gears 304 continue to move up, and support pipe is connected to powder box 202, and powder falls into connecting tube through support pipe;
Spiral shell disk 4 slides along square through hole with movable slider 5, and triangular hill leaves flour opening, and powder is under air pump effect It falls.
